Neuro-Based Psychological Health Therapy for Dependency Recovery

New approaches to substance use disorder healing are increasingly integrating the principles of neuroscience – a field now known as brain-based psychological health counseling. This innovative strategy moves beyond traditional psychological interventions, recognizing that dependency fundamentally alters neurological function. Methods might include neurofeedback to help clients regulate cerebral functioning, or cognitive training exercises designed to strengthen executive skills impaired by drug abuse. Ultimately, brain-based therapy aims to restore brain health, thereby reducing urges and promoting long-term abstinence.
